WebBritannica Dictionary definition of FLUCTUATE. [no object] : to change level, strength, or value frequently. Oil prices fluctuated [=became higher, lower, etc.] throughout the year. … Webverb vacillate, change synonyms for fluctuate Compare Synonyms oscillate seesaw vary veer waver alter alternate flutter hesitate shift swing undulate vibrate wave be undecided …
Webfluctuate / ( ˈflʌktjʊˌeɪt) / verb to change or cause to change position constantly; be or make unstable; waver or vary (intr) to rise and fall like a wave; undulate Word Origin for fluctuate C17: from Latin fluctuāre, from …

In primary hyperparathyroidism, one or more parathyroid glands produce more PTH than needed, raising calcium levels above the normal range. Usually, the cause is a benign (noncancerous) tumor, or adenoma, in a single parathyroid gland.
